Updated 3 Bedroom, 2 Bath home with easy beach access and great Gulf Views
Lonesome Seagull is a freshly renovated gulf view home with a great open floor plan and a fully equipped kitchen. Enjoy the beach from the covered porch or simply walk down the beach road to rest your tired toes in the sand. Located only 450+/- feet from the water's edge, Minimum Age Requirement of 25. Rents weekly (Saturday to Saturday) unless other dates are approved by the homeowner.

Overall this is a nice place to stay. There are a lot of positives. The best feature is the location. Low traffic, and a short walk to the beach. Without getting too picky, the negatives we experience were: Grounds around house and deck were not maintained. Worst part about the grounds was there were stickers (sand burs) all around the house. Upon arriving I spent about 20 mins just pulling sticker plants from around the parking area to the deck/stairs. I found about 6 stickers in the carpet with my bare feet in the first hour... not fun. Ended up searching over all the carpets so my kids would not step on any. We made sure we took our shoes off on the deck. Stickers got into everything including our car. This was probably the biggest negative of the trip.... it was the problem that would not go away. Another issue was the couch and loveseat were worn and just looked dirty. We ended up covering them with blankets. One think that was dangerous was an outside electrical housing/box under the house had a broken lid so the electrical components were exposed. I had a serious conversation with my kids not to go near the box. There was carpet in the master bathroom which to us was a little odd. It needed a good cleaning, especially around the baseboard were the vacuum could not reach. Washer and dryer were really loud but not that big of a deal really. No cutting board in kitchen and you will need to bring basic supplies as very little is provided.
